目的 制备BTN3A3单克隆抗体并鉴定.方法 用含小鼠IgG2a Fc标签的BTN3A3重组蛋白BTN3A3-mFc作为抗原免疫BALB/c小鼠,通过细胞融合获得杂交瘤细胞.用含人IgG1 Fc标签的BTN3A3重组蛋白BTN3A3-hFc作为检测原,筛选分泌BTN3A3单抗的杂交瘤细胞株.利用Western印迹法和间接免疫荧光对上述单抗进行鉴定.结果 共获得7株可稳定分泌BTN3A3单抗的杂交瘤细胞株.ELISA、Western印迹法和间接免疫荧光结果显示上述抗体可特异性地识别BTN3A3.结论 获得可应用于ELISA、Western印迹法及免疫荧光的BTN3A3单抗,为BTN3A3的功能性研究奠定了基础.%Objective To prepare and identify monoclonal antibodies against BTN 3A3.Methods BALB/c mice were immunized with the BTN3A3 recombinant protein BTN3A3-mFc containing the mouse IgG2a Fc tag as an antigen, and hybridoma cells were obtained by cell fusion .BTN3A3 recombinant protein BTN3A3-hFc containing a human IgG1 Fc tag as a detection target was used to screen hybridoma cell lines secreting monoclonal antibodies against BTN 3A3.The above monoclonal antibodies were identified with Western blot and indirect immunofluorescence .Results Seven hybridoma cell lines that could stably secret BTN 3A3 monoclonal antibodies were obtained . ELISA, Western blot and indirect immunofluorescence showed that the above antibodies specifically recognized BTN 3A3.Conclusion BTN3A3 monoclonal antibodies that can be applied to ELISA , Western blot or immunofluorescence have been obtained , which can contribute to the functional study of BTN3A3.
